West Ham considering Ademola Lookmon

West Ham United are considering a move to sign Atalanta forward Ademola Lookman, following his phenomenal performance in the Europa League final.

The 26-year-old Nigerian international made history by becoming the first player to score a hat-trick in the Europa League final, leading Atalanta to a 3-0 victory over Bayer Leverkusen.

According to The Mirror UK, new West Ham manager Julen Lopetegui and technical director Tim Steidten are keen on adding Lookman to the team’s left-wing.

The Hammers have been struggling to find quality on the left-wing, and Lookman’s impressive display in the Europa League final has made him an attractive option.

Lookman’s statistics this season are impressive, with 15 goals and eight assists in 43 appearances across all competitions.

His versatility and ability to play in various positions across the attack make him a valuable asset for any team.

While West Ham’s interest in Lookman is understandable, the Hammers may face challenges in securing his signature.

His historic performance in the Europa League final has likely increased his market value, and the club may need to break the bank to sign him.

Additionally, the ongoing spot-fixing charges against Lucas Paqueta may limit West Ham’s financial resources.

Nevertheless, if West Ham can secure Lookman’s services, it would be a significant coup for the club.

His pace, skill, and goal-scoring ability would undoubtedly strengthen the team’s attack, and his experience playing in the Europa League would be invaluable.
